    The Isanti County Commissioners unanimously approved its portion of the funding for the Heritage Boulevard Intersection Improvement Project as part of its meeting held Tuesday, June 17. County Engineer Justin Bergerson brought forward the bids for the project, which focuses on creating a roundabout at the intersection of County State Aid Highway 5 and East Dual Boulevard in the city of Isanti.

    Two members of the Braham Area High School staff have been named winners of the 2025 Educator of Excellence Award, which is presented by the East Central Minnesota Educational Cable Cooperative. Doug Lind, the school’s career and technical education teacher, and Julie Johnson, the secretary for the high school principal, will be honored at the ECMECC Conference, which will be held Aug. 5 at Mora Area Schools. kAmpH2C566D 2C6 D6=64E65 32D65 @?
